The Dagenham by-election, in Dagenham, on 9 June 1994 was held after Labour Member of Parliament (MP) Bryan Gould resigned the seat. A safe Labour seat, it was won by Judith Church, who retained the seat in 1997.[1]

Dagenham by-election, 1994[6]
Party Candidate Votes % ±%
Labour Judith Church 15,474 72.00 +19.74
Conservative James Fairrie 2,130 9.91 −26.38
Liberal Democrats Peter Dunphy 1,804 8.39 −3.06
BNP John Tyndall 1,511 7.03 New
UKIP Peter Compobassi 457 2.13 New
Natural Law Mark Leighton 116 0.54 New
Majority 13,344 62.09 +46.11
Turnout 21,492
Labour hold Swing
